Oil India blank CPCL

Guwahati, March 11: Hosts Oil India Ltd (B) blanked Chennai Petroleum Corporation Ltd (CPCL) 4-0 in the inaugural match of the inter-unit Petroleum Sports Promotion Board (PSPB) football tournament at Nehru Maidan in Duliajan today.

For OIL (B), Tridip Khound drew first blood in the 11th minute of the match as the CPCL defence was caught napping. A minute later, another defence lapse saw CPCL concede the second goal to Bhupen Gogoi.

Leading 2-0, the hosts had the upper hand in the remainder of the first half. However, the score remained the same.

After the lemon break, the OIL forwards got their act together again and Gogoi scored his second goal and his team’s third. In the 26th minute of the second half, OIL made it 4-0, thanks to Khound, who also netted his second goal, to put the opposition in disarray.

Tomorrow, IOCL (AOD) will lock horns with Gail in a Group A match.

Altogether six teams are taking part in the tournament. The final will be held on March 16.
